Boson mapping for a single j-shell within the quon statistics

  • 1. Departamento de Fisica, CFM, Universidade Federal de Santa Catarina, Florianopolis, SC-CP.476, CEP 88.040-900 (Brazil)

Description

The quon algebra, which interpolates between the Bose and Fermi algebras and depends on a free parameter q, is used to generate a Marumori mapping of the quadrupole-quadrupole Hamiltonian, for a single j-shell. This Hamiltonian is then diagonalized for a system composed of six fermions and its eigenvalues are compared with the ones obtained from the counterpart fermionic Hamiltonian and with another usual boson expansion method. The deformed mapping is shown to require a larger basis than the usual Marumori method for the diagonalization of the Hamiltonian. The low-lying levels of the spectrum obtained from the fermionic calculation in the SD subspace can be reproduced with our mapping for some selected j-shells. (author)
